Frequently Asked Questions about Brookline

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in Brookline, PA?

As of today, September 02, 2026, there are currently 780 available Brookline apartments priced from $675 to $6,769, with an average monthly rent of $1,819.

How much are Studio apartments in Brookline?

There are currently 249 Studio Apartments in Brookline with rent ranges from $675 to $4,500 with an average price of $1,517.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Brookline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Brookline ranges from $750 to $4,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,626.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Brookline c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Brookline range from $895 to $6,769.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,927.

How expensive are Brookline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 74 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Brookline on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,100 to $5,579 - averaging $2,101 for the location.
